What are the result products of glycolysis?

The result products of glycolysis are four ATP molecules, two NADH molecules and two pyruvate molecules. Two ATP molecules are used in the first half of the pathway in the preparatory phase of glycolysis. The entire glycolysis process, including preparatory and pay off phases of glycolysis, produces a net gain of two ATP molecules.

What happens in the fourth step of glycolysis?

The fourth step of glycolysis utilizes an enzyme, aldolase, to split fructose-1,6-bisphosphate into one molecule of glyceraldehyde-3-phosphate (PGAL, G3P) and one molecule of dihydroxyacetone phosphate (DHAP). Only glyceraldehyde-3-phosphate can continue through the rest of the reactions.

What is the payoff phase of glycolysis?

Glycolysis begins with the consumption of energy (in the form of ATP) called the preparatory phase, followed by the release of energy (also in the form of ATP) called the payoff phase. The breakdown of glucose into pyruvate occurs in ten steps, each of which is catalyzed by its own enzyme.

What is the energy payoff phase of glycolysis?

The last half of glycolysis is the energy payoff phase (exothermic) where ATP is produced. Each of thease phases include 5 glycolytic pathway steps. In order for glycolysis to begin, activation energy, from an ATP molecule, must be provided.

NADH is produced by reducing NAD+, and ATP is produced by substrate level phosphorylation of ADP. What are the final products of glycolysis? The final product of glycolysis is pyruvate in aerobic settings and lactate in anaerobic conditions. Pyruvate enters the Krebs cycle for further energy production.
